How To Choose a Roofing Company

Installing a new roof is a big home renovation that might cost over ten thousand dollars total when finished. It's crucial to research in depth to find a highly skilled and reputable roofing company for the job. Here are the main things to consider when choosing a roofer.

  • Detailed written estimate: Reputable roofing companies will give you a comprehensive estimate in writing that outlines the full scope of the work, materials requirements, and total cost with no hidden fees. Avoid vague quotes or ones that seem dramatically high or low.
  • Warranties and guarantees: The best roofers provide robust manufacturer warranties on shingles lasting over 30 years, together with at least a 5-year labor warranty. Watch out for companies with shorter warranty periods.
  • Responsiveness and communication: Your contractor should keep you regularly updated throughout, from the estimate to project completion. A representative should respond to questions promptly and handle any concerns while working.
  • Experience and credentials: Companies that have been in business for over 10 years show stability and expertise. Before hiring, make sure the company has proper licenses, bonding, and insurance. Ask about professional certifications, such as those from the National Roofing Contractors Association.
  • Roofing materials and products: Quality roofing materials from top brands are able to withstand Elkridge's weather and last for decades. Beware of contractors who offer extremely low-cost or generic products. Inspect shingle samples before making a decision.
  • References and reviews: Vet companies thoroughly by checking online review sites like Google, Yelp, or the Better Business Bureau (BBB) for years of consistently positive feedback. Request recent local references from the company to learn more.

Signs Your Roof Needs Repair or Replacement

Though it likely doesn't cross homeowners' minds daily, your roof plays a key role in protecting your home. Watch for these common signs that your roof may be in need of professional inspection and repair.

Roof Age

The age and material of your roof are important. Asphalt shingles, the most common roofing material for homes, usually last about around 20–25 years. If your roof is approaching or past this lifespan, schedule an inspection to see if it needs to be replaced.

Leaks or Water Stains in Your Home

Leaks are a clear sign that your roof needs repair. Stains on ceilings, insulation, or walls, or in your attic often signal that water is getting through damaged or worn shingles. Even small leaks need to be taken care of right away, as they can cause mold and more harm over time.

Exposed Roof Decking Underneath Shingles

If you can see roof decking or sheathing beneath your shingles, it means those shingles are severely curling or losing their seal, and replacement is required. Shingles should lie flat to keep water from leaking into your house.

Cracked, Broken, or Missing Shingles

Examine your roof shingles from the ground or a steady ladder. Look for cracking or loss of protective granule coating. Storms that bring strong winds can cause surface damage over time. To keep your roof in good shape, replace any shingles that are no longer securely attached or have open gaps.

Flashing Deterioration Around Roof Penetrations

Roof flashing makes a watertight seal around valleys, vents, chimneys, and other areas where water can leak into your home. Cracked, peeling or deteriorated flashing can allow leaks. We recommend quickly addressing any problems with the roof flashing that come up.

Sagging Roof Line

An uneven roofline may be a sign of a structural issue that requires professional evaluation. Without fixing or replacing it, a sagging roof will worsen over time.

Frequently Asked Questions About Roofing in Elkridge, MD

The best type of roofing material for your home in Elkridge will be determined by several factors, including your budget and how often you're willing to do maintenance.

Asphalt is less costly, while materials like metal cost more but last longer. You also might choose a material like wood for its environmentally friendly nature.

Typically, roofing work is considered home improvement, in which case your roofer needs to have a license from the Maryland Home Improvement Commission (MHIC). To be licensed with the MHIC, a contractor needs to have at least two years' work experience and hold general liability insurance.

It generally takes between one and five days to replace a roof. Variables that could influence this timeline include the accessibility of your roof, its size, and what the weather is like in Elkridge during the timeframe. .

The best time of year to have your roof replaced is spring or fall. Otherwise, colder temperatures in the winter or hotter temperatures in the summer can get in the way of getting the job done.

The best color for your roof is based on several factors like the style and color of your house and the local climate. For instance, if you have a Spanish style home, then you'll most likely want a terracotta roof to match the style. Also, those in a hot climate may want to avoid darker colors because they absorb heat, which makes cooling your home more difficult.

How soiled your roof is, in addition to what it's made of, will determine how your contractor cleans it. Power washing can be used on some roofs, but it isn't recommended for materials like asphalt tiles. "Soft washing" is done with tools like brooms and brushes, and employs chemicals like detergent and bleach.
